Rufa Mae shines as Henya

The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ines - Rufa Mae Quinto (photo) takes on a refreshing change in Viva Films’ latest offering, the action-dramedy Ang Huling Henya, showing in 100 theaters nationwide.

Rufa Mae returns to the movie scene as brainy, kick-ass agent Miri Alvarez. The comedienne sheds off her booba image to play one of the best agents of an international group organized to protect scientists and inventors from tech bandits called The Agency.

It is Rufa Mae’s first attempt at a serious lead action role since box-office comedies like Kimmy Dora: Kambal sa Kiyeme, Desperadas 2, Manay Po 2: Overload, Desperadas, Pasukob, Oh My Ghost!, D’Anothers, Masikip sa Dibdib: The Boobita Rose Story, Super B, Mahal Kita: Final Answer, Pagdating ng Panahon and Booba.

Prior to filming, she underwent a drama workshop in Philippine Educational Theater Association (PETA) and did rigorous training in Muay Thai, boxing and firing for the physically demanding action scenes.

Miri is hot-headed. She refuses to follow orders. In one of the group’s rescue operations, her refusal to follow protocol gets her long-time partner killed. So Miri is suspended and is sent back to Manila.

Her return to Manila only brings her back to more trouble — of the personal kind. Even as a young girl, Miri believed she is responsible for her parents’ death and the guilt has kept her from building healthy relationships with those around her, especially with her younger brother Mark (portrayed by Edgar Allan Guzman).

Miri is trapped in her past and present time, her whole past comes crashing back to her life: Old dead secrets, her dead parents and even zombies!

Collaborating with direk Marlon Rivera in the project is good friend director Chris Martinez, with whom he previously worked in  other movies such as Shake, Rattle & Roll 13, My Valentine Girls, Ang Babae sa Septic Tank and Kimmy Dora.

Also in the cast are Fabio Ide, Candy Pangilinan, DJ Durano, Ricci Chan, Kean Cipriano, Ayen Laurel, Jovic Munsod and Robert Sena.

Ang Huling Henya is now showing in theaters nationwide.
